What Information Typically Appears in Results

The data shown usually reflects what is already part of public record, avoiding speculation or private details. Typical results might display the inmate’s name, identification number, current facility, and timestamps for booking or release. Some systems also include court disposition information, such as charges and sentencing outcomes, while sensitive data like medical history or contact details remains restricted. By presenting information in a standardized format, the tool enables users to compare records, verify timelines, and make informed decisions without encountering unnecessary clutter.

Things People Often Misunderstand

A common misconception is that these platforms provide background checks or character assessments, when in reality they only show incarceration-related facts. Another misunderstanding involves the scope of data, with some users expecting historical records that have been sealed or expunged. Clarifying these points helps align public expectations with actual capabilities. Tools like this are designed to answer specific questions about current or past incarceration status, not to evaluate personal responsibility or future behavior. Recognizing this distinction promotes fairer interpretation of results.
